User Reviews for Moët & Chandon Champagne Blend Champagne Cuvée Dom Pérignon

External Reviews for Moët & Chandon Champagne Blend Champagne Cuvée Dom Pérignon

External Review
Source: JJ Buckley Fine Wines
05/13/2011

Starts out round and plush, then the structure takes over. Light peach and berry flavors prevail as this plays out on the lingering finish. Give it a little time to integrate, but this should develop well. Best from 2009 through 2024. -BS Wine Spectator. Winemaker's Notes:

Fresh, crystalline and sharp, the first nose reveals a unique vegetal, aquatic world, with hints of white pepper and gardenia. The wine’s maturity then makes a gentle appearance before exhaling peaty accents. In the mouth, the attack is direct, a prelude to a lusty roundness that seems to curl up like a plant. The notes of anis and dried ginger glide over fruit skins (pear and mango), creating an effect that is more tactile than fleshy. The finale stretches out and then comes to rest, calm, mature and diffuse. An ineffable charm has made itself felt, with no effect on the wine’s integrity.
